If you were running XP and it ws slow you may not have enough RAM for a standard Ubuntu (not your problem here though) you may want to consider Lubuntu to start with.

This problem seems to be showing up a lot lately. Check your BIOS and in boot order does hard drive have a + next to it? Some BIOSs recognize a bootable flash as a hard drive. If it's there you'll need to change the hard drive order.
